In 2024, Zambia saw a surge in aircraft generators import shipments, with top exporters being Germany, Italy, South Africa, China, and India. The market remained highly concentrated, with a high Herfindahl-Hirschman Index (HHI). The compound annual growth rate (CAGR) from 2020 to 2024 was an impressive 70.4%, indicating a rapidly expanding market. Furthermore, the growth rate from 2023 to 2024 skyrocketed to 604.63%, showcasing a significant uptrend in demand for aircraft generators in Zambia.
